He did so by weeding out the political hacks and incompetents, laying down a strict code of conduct for agents, and instituting regular inspections of Headquarters and field operations. He insisted on rigorous hiring criteria, including background checks, interviews, and physical tests for all special agent applicants, and in January 1928, he launched the first formal training for incoming agents, a two-month course of instruction and practical exercises in Washington, D.C. During his time at Alcatraz he got the nickname Pop Gun Kelly. This was in reference, according to a former prisoner, to the fact that Kelly was a model prisoner and was nowhere near the tough, brutal gangster his wife made him out to be. He commented that, upon their arrest, Kathryn Kelly put her arms around George and said, These G-men will never leave us alone.
